Pancreatic steatosis and iron overload increases cardiovascular risk in non-alcoholic fatty liver disease
OBJECTIVE: To assess the prevalence of pancreatic steatosis and iron overload in non-alcoholic fatty liver disease (NAFLD) and their correlation with liver histology severity and the risk of cardiometabolic diseases.
